**After-hours server room access — Pellwick Tower.** Night shift only. No visitors past the cage door without a signed escort form. Log every entry in the Dorrance book, two-person rule applies. Report faults to the duty desk, never attempt repairs alone. Enter using the night code below.

badge for tajeg-kagap: bdg-EWZTJN-83588199

☐ Secure interview room (3B) — confirm the new starter's orientation interview is booked in the Fernhollow scheduler and the room is unlocked by 9:00. Tidy the table, check the recording light is off, and leave a water jug. The room locks automatically; reception staff can re-enter during the day using the keypad code below.

badge for hadug-yagag: bdg-AYP-6

Subject: Pagination quirks in the Ortello public API

Hi Sam,

Before your first shift: the most common page we get is customers reporting "missing results" from the Ortello REST API. Nearly always it's cursor misuse — they cache page tokens across filter changes, which invalidates the cursor. It is not data loss, so don't escalate to the storage team. The full diagnostic checklist and canned responses are on the internal page.

operations page: https://confluence.lumicsys.internal/projects/display/projects/display